The part about 'only if logged on' is not part of the profile, but part of the Scheduled Task SBFree helps you create. This is actually a Windows object, not part of SBFree (think of it as a kind of symbiotic relationship: the dialogs you use are a kind of porthole into the Windows Task Scheduler).
It basically means it (the Task) won't run (trigger SBFree/the profile) at all if you're not logged on.
But I'm not sure why you want to prevent it running if not logged on? That would mean you are logged off (QED) and thus Outlook cannot be open (to lock its files), so the profile should just back up the Outlook files anyway...
